📜 The Origin Story: Unpacking the Legacy of LifeProof and OtterBox in Phone Protection

Before we pit these cases head-to-head, a little history lesson. OtterBox, founded in 1998 in Fort Collins, Colorado, built its reputation on ultra-rugged, no-nonsense protection. LifeProof, born in San Diego, California, carved a niche with waterproof, slim, and sporty cases—perfect for adventurers.

In 2013, OtterBox acquired LifeProof, but the brands kept their unique identities. OtterBox continued to focus on heavy-duty protection, while LifeProof doubled down on waterproofing and sleek designs. This acquisition created a powerhouse duo in the phone protection arena.

1. 🛡️ Drop Protection & Impact Resistance: Who Survives the Tumble?

Aspect LifeProof OtterBox
Max Drop Height 6.6 ft (2 m) 10 ft + crush resistance
Military Standard 810F-516 (non-repetitive shocks) 810F-516 + crush test (2 tons)
Real-World Durability Great for everyday drops, sports Can survive car runs over it!

Analysis: OtterBox Defender series is the heavyweight champ here. It’s bulkier but built like a tank, surviving drops up to 10 feet and even crushing forces. LifeProof offers solid drop protection but focuses more on lightweight, active lifestyles. If you’re clumsy or work in tough environments, OtterBox is your go-to.

2. 🌊 Waterproofing Prowess: Submerging into the Details

Both brands boast IP68 ratings, meaning waterproof up to 2 meters for 30 minutes. But LifeProof’s Fre series shines with built-in waterproofing and a permanent screen protector, allowing underwater photos and even swimming headphone adapters.

OtterBox offers waterproof cases but generally relies on port flaps and seals rather than full submersion protection.

Pro tip: If you’re a swimmer, kayaker, or beach bum, LifeProof Fre is designed for you.

5. 📱 Integrated Screen Protection: To Guard or Not to Guard?

LifeProof Fre cases come with a built-in scratch-resistant screen protector, which is great for waterproofing but can sometimes dull screen clarity or reduce touch sensitivity.

OtterBox typically sells Alpha Glass screen protectors separately, allowing you to customize your screen protection without compromising display quality.

User Insight: Some LifeProof users report a slight muffling of sound during calls due to the screen protector, while OtterBox users praise the clarity with Alpha Glass.

6. 🔌 Port Accessibility & Button Responsiveness: Usability Under Wraps

LifeProof uses watertight port doors and a swimming headphone adapter, which are great for waterproofing but can be fiddly.

OtterBox’s rubber flaps protect ports but are easier to open and close. Button covers on both brands are responsive, but OtterBox’s Defender buttons are often praised for tactile feedback.

8. 🔬 Material Science & Construction: What Are These Fortresses Made Of?

LifeProof cases use a combination of polycarbonate shells and synthetic rubber bumpers, optimized for waterproofing and shock absorption.

OtterBox Defender cases feature multi-layer construction with hard polycarbonate outer shells, synthetic rubber slipcovers, and built-in screen protectors or glass options.

This multi-layer approach gives OtterBox its legendary toughness.

🤔 Debunking Myths & Common Misconceptions: Separating Fact from Fiction

  • Myth: LifeProof cases make your screen dull and unresponsive.
    Fact: Some users notice slight glare or muffled audio due to built-in screen protectors, but LifeProof’s Next series offers cases without integrated screen protectors for better clarity.

  • Myth: OtterBox cases are too bulky for everyday use.
    Fact: OtterBox offers slimmer options like the Commuter and Symmetry series for lighter everyday protection.

  • Myth: Waterproof cases are unnecessary because phones are water-resistant.
    Fact: While many phones have IP68 ratings, waterproof cases like LifeProof Fre provide extra protection for underwater use and accidental submersion.

  • Myth: OtterBox owns LifeProof, so they’re basically the same.
    Fact: They share ownership but maintain distinct designs, features, and target audiences.

âť“ FAQ: Your Most Pressing Questions Answered

What are the key differences between LifeProof and OtterBox phone cases?

LifeProof focuses on waterproof, slim, and stylish cases designed for active lifestyles, especially those involving water sports and outdoor activities. They often include built-in screen protectors and waterproof port seals.

OtterBox prioritizes maximum ruggedness and drop protection, with multi-layer designs that can survive extreme impacts and crushing forces. Their cases tend to be bulkier but offer extensive protection and warranty coverage.

How do LifeProof and OtterBox cases compare in terms of durability and protection?

OtterBox cases generally offer superior drop and crush resistance, with some models tested to withstand drops from 10 feet and crushing forces up to 2 tons. LifeProof cases meet military standards for shock resistance but focus more on waterproofing and dust protection.

If your priority is surviving harsh environments or accidental drops, OtterBox is the safer bet. For water resistance and lighter protection, LifeProof excels.

Are LifeProof cases more expensive than OtterBox cases, and is the extra cost worth it?

LifeProof cases, especially the waterproof Fre series, tend to be priced at the premium end of the spectrum. OtterBox offers a broader price range, from budget-friendly to premium.

The extra cost for LifeProof is often justified if you need waterproofing and a slimmer design. OtterBox offers better value if you want heavy-duty protection without the waterproof feature.

Which phone case brand, LifeProof or OtterBox, offers better water resistance and waterproofing features?

LifeProof is the clear winner here, with IP68-rated waterproof cases like the Fre series that allow submersion up to 2 meters for 30 minutes, plus features like swimming headphone adapters and built-in screen protectors.

OtterBox offers water-resistant cases with port flaps but generally doesn’t provide full waterproofing designed for underwater use.

How do LifeProof and OtterBox cases handle screen protection?

LifeProof Fre cases come with built-in scratch-resistant screen protectors, which add waterproofing but can slightly reduce screen clarity and touch sensitivity.

OtterBox sells Alpha Glass screen protectors separately, allowing users to customize screen protection without compromising display quality.

Are LifeProof and OtterBox cases compatible with MagSafe and wireless charging?

Both brands have introduced MagSafe-compatible models in recent years. LifeProof’s Next and See & Wake series and OtterBox’s Defender Pro XT support MagSafe and wireless charging, though some bulkier models may interfere.
